The Advantages of Choosing an Exterior Door with a Window
When it concerns choosing the ideal exterior door for a home, many home owners overlook a crucial component: the addition of a window. Exterior doors with windows not just use aesthetic appeal however likewise improve functionality and natural light in a home. This post will check out the various benefits of picking an exterior door with a window, the types offered, and some important factors to consider for property owners.

When picking an exterior door with windows, house owners generally encounter numerous types. Comprehending these choices is vital for making an educated decision.
1. Fiberglass Doors
Fiberglass doors are a popular option due to their low upkeep requirements and high energy efficiency. They can likewise be developed to simulate wood grain, supplying the visual appeal of wood without its disadvantages.
2. Steel Doors
Steel doors are known for their toughness and strength. Many producers provide steel doors with decorative glass panels, permitting homeowners to delight in both security and style.
3. Wood Doors
Wood doors remain a timeless option, radiating sophistication and charm. They can be customized to fit any style and can feature numerous window designs, such as sidelights or transoms.
4. Patio area Doors
Sliding or French patio area doors frequently include big panes of glass, allowing for maximum light and a smooth shift to outside home. While they mainly act as gain access to points to outdoor patios, their style can boost the total exterior of the home.
5. Storm Doors
Installing a storm door with a window can supply insulation and safeguard the main door from weather aspects. Lots of storm doors include interchangeable glass and screen panels, providing versatility for different seasons.

Are exterior doors with windows energy-efficient?
Yes, many contemporary exterior doors with windows come with energy-efficient glass alternatives and insulation, which can help in My area reducing energy expenses.
2. Do exterior doors with windows offer security?
While windows can position a security threat, lots of exterior doors are developed with strengthened glass and strong locking systems to boost security.
3. How do I choose the best design for my home?
Consider the architectural style of your home and complement it with a door that matches or boosts that aesthetic. Checking out local design trends can likewise provide insight.
4. Just how much do exterior doors with windows cost?
The expense can differ extensively based upon the material, style, and extra functions. Usually, house owners can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 500 and ₤ 3,000 for an exterior door with a window.
5. Can I set up an exterior door with a window myself?
While it is possible for a convenient homeowner to set up a door themselves, it is suggested to hire a professional for best results, particularly for guaranteeing appropriate energy performance and security.
